Figure 8. Increased WNK1 abundance, SPAK/OSR1 activity, and aldosterone resistance in Nedd4-2Pax8/LC1 KO mice.

(A) Left: Inducible double-transgenic renal tubule–specific Nedd4-2Pax8/LC1 KO mice or single-transgenic Nedd4-2Pax8 or Nedd4-2LC1 controls were treated with doxycycline and administered a high-NaCl diet. Total kidney lysates (50 μg) were analyzed by immunoblotting with the indicated antibodies. In the WNK1 exon 12 blot, full-length L-WNK1 (L) and lower-MW species (brackets) are shown. Right: Quantification of immunoblotting data. n = 7 Nedd4-2Pax8/LC1 mice and 7 controls for the WNK1, phospho-SPAK/OSR1, and NCC blots; n =6 Nedd4-2Pax8/LC1 mice and 6 controls for the WNK4 blots; P values as indicated by Student’s t test. (B) Nedd4-2Pax8/LC1 mice and single-transgenic controls were subjected to a 3-day infusion of aldosterone or DMSO vehicle via s.c. minipump. n = 5 Nedd4-2Pax8/LC1 mice and 5 controls; P values as indicated, analyzed by 1-Way ANOVA Bonferroni test. For each data set, control values were set to a mean of 100%, and actin-normalized densitometry values from Nedd4-2Pax/LC1 mice were expressed relative to the mean of the control.
